Driving directions from Bayabas, Philippines to Shenzhen, China distance


Bayabas, Philippines
Shenzhen, China
Bayabas to Shenzhen road map

Bayabas to Shenzhen flight distance miles / km

1,239.3 mi / 1,994.5 km
Also see in Philippines
Of interest in China